Having played a few level 10 missions, and only beaten up to a level 9, I have formulated two very important tips: 1) Helldivers is a stealth game. Your success on higher levels depends entirely on killing patrols before they alert more enemies. That means moving from cover to cover, checking your radar, and having your gun pointed at the patrol before they move onto your screen. 2) NEVER EVER STOP MOVING WHEN YOU ARE ENGAGED. Even if you are low on ammo, you need to HAUL rear end when there are multiple alerted enemies. The 5-15 seconds you are waiting in one place for that ammo pod to drop is going to wipe your squad. Enemies never stop coming, ever. Run away and regroup before you stop to call equipment in. Less important but nice to know: 3) Big enemies start appearing at level 5. You need some sort of anti-tank weapon to deal with them, or a high level air strike. 4) It's been said before, but level up the UAV first. Get dem sweet, sweet samples. Also, you don't get any samples unless at least one person is able to extract, so don't try "grinding" for them on high level maps. 5) If you call in a recoiless rifle, let someone else grab the support kit. Someone else reloading your launcher for you (by standing behind you when you have it out and pressing x) is about 10 times as fast as reloading it yourself. 6) The mech suit owns. Bro Nerd Alpha posted:How exactly does the skill progression work ? Is there a level cap or could I theoretically grind out having every skill ? I was under the impression the skills were like a "skill tree" like Diablo and people could focus on builds. I'm programmed to assume that repeatedly killing spawns will farm me more experience but this doesn't seem to be the case. There is no skill progression in this game. You gain research points from picking up samples and ranking up, which you use to upgrade your weapons or strategems. I don't know too much about the game myself at this stage, but if you can replay levels and samples still drop even though you have cleared it before, you can grind research points. You gain experience from completing missions. You can earn experience bonuses by completing all the objectives, making sure nobody dies and extracting everyone. I am also assuming you gain perks by ranking up.
